获取机器人账号列表
更新时间:2026-06-09
接口描述
获取当前实例的机器人账号列表。
API Explorer
去调试
您可以在 API Explorer 中直接运行该接口,免去您计算签名的困扰。运行成功后,API Explorer 可以自动生成 SDK 代码示例。
请求结构
Plain Text
1GET /v1/instances/{instanceId}/robots?status={status}&pageNo={pageNo}&pageSize={pageSize} HTTP/1.1
2Host: ccr.bd.baidubce.com
3Authorization: authorization string
请求头域
除公共头域外,无其它特殊头域。
请求参数
| 参数名称 | 类型 | 是否必需 | 参数位置 | 描述 |
|---|---|---|---|---|
| instanceId | String | 是 | URL参数 | 实例ID |
| status | String | 否 | Query参数 | 状态筛选字段,可选值enabled:启用,disabled:禁用 |
| pageNo | Integer | 否 | Query参数 | 当前页 |
| pageSize | Integer | 否 | Query参数 | 每页记录数,默认为10,最大100 |
响应头域
除公共头域外,无其它特殊头域。
响应参数
| 参数名称 | 类型 | 描述 |
|---|---|---|
| pageNo | Integer | 当前页 |
| pageSize | Integer | 每页记录数 |
| total | Integer | 实例机器人账号总数 |
| robots | List<Robot> | 机器人账号列表 |
请求示例
Plain Text
1GET /v1/instances/ccr-4k74gw7d/robots HTTP/1.1
2Host: ccr.bd.baidubce.com
3Authorization: bce-auth-v1/123456/2025-09-23T03:05:45Z/1800/host/0a859ce949951fe15a4eb6874a9765f9e8a6f7147f206cf47e270c34c862b8c6
响应示例
Plain Text
1HTTP/1.1 200 OK
2Content-Type: application/json; charset=utf-8
3Date: Thu, 23 Sep 2025 03:05:46 GMT
4X-Bce-Gateway-Region: BD
5X-Bce-Request-Id: b679248a-1004-42aa-b4a5-92be2952a1b8
6
7{
8 "total": 2,
9 "pageNo": 1,
10 "pageSize": 10,
11 "robots": [
12 {
13 "creationTime": "2025-09-23T14:34:20.441Z",
14 "description": "test",
15 "disable": false,
16 "duration": 30,
17 "editable": false,
18 "expiresAt": 1761230060,
19 "id": 2710,
20 "level": "system",
21 "name": "ccr$test-robot",
22 "permissions": [
23 {
24 "access": [
25 {
26 "action": "pull",
27 "resource": "repository"
28 }
29 ],
30 "kind": "project",
31 "namespace": "niukl"
32 }
33 ],
34 "updateTime": "2025-09-23T14:34:20.441Z"
35 },
36 {
37 "creationTime": "2025-09-23T14:33:32.807Z",
38 "description": "测试机器人",
39 "disable": false,
40 "duration": 30,
41 "editable": false,
42 "expiresAt": 1761230012,
43 "id": 2709,
44 "level": "system",
45 "name": "ccr$test2",
46 "permissions": [
47 {
48 "access": [
49 {
50 "action": "pull",
51 "resource": "repository"
52 }
53 ],
54 "kind": "project",
55 "namespace": "cce-public"
56 },
57 {
58 "access": [
59 {
60 "action": "pull",
61 "resource": "repository"
62 },
63 {
64 "action": "push",
65 "resource": "repository"
66 }
67 ],
68 "kind": "project",
69 "namespace": "cce-test"
70 },
71 {
72 "access": [
73 {
74 "action": "pull",
75 "resource": "repository"
76 }
77 ],
78 "kind": "project",
79 "namespace": "demo1"
80 }
81 ],
82 "updateTime": "2025-09-23T14:33:32.807Z"
83 }
84 ]
85}
评价此篇文章
